The Body Keeps
the Score (TL;DR)

What trauma researchers learned, in one page
the body remembers what the mind tries to forget. stress and trauma live in tissue, not just thought.
The Protocol · 5 steps
1
Stress is stored physically
the body holds tension, bracing, and old alarm long after the event is over. it's in the muscle, not the memory.
2
You can't talk it all out
insight alone doesn't release what the body holds. healing has to include the body, not just the story.
3
Regulation comes first
you can't process anything while activated. safety in the body is the prerequisite for everything else.
4
Safety is relational
we heal in connection. a calm, trusted presence does what solo effort can't.
5
Practices rewire
breath, movement, and gentle attention, repeated, slowly teach the body it's safe now.
Run it: scan your body head to toe. find one spot that's braced. breathe into it and let it soften 10%.
“the body keeps the score. so include the body.”
— Bessel van der Kolk
TL;DR   stored in the body → talk isn't enough → regulate first → heal in connection → practice rewires
